A.I.R. Gallery Fellowship

The A.I.R. Fellowship Program was established in 1993 by former artist member Stephanie Bernheim in order to support emerging and underrepresented women and non-binary artists in New York City. Each year, six artists are awarded a year-long fellowship to develop and exhibit a project at A.I.R. Gallery. The A.I.R. Fellowship Program has awarded more than […]

Fine Arts Work Center Fellowship

Since its creation 50 years ago, the Fine Arts Work Center Fellowship has become one of the leading residency programs in the world.  Each year, the Work Center offers 20 seven-month residencies to a juried group of emerging visual artists, fiction writers, and poets. Each Fellow receives an apartment, a studio (for visual artists), and a […]
